Marx did not like that free market capitalism allowed a handful of people to become the extremely wealthy through the labor of others, sometimes slave labor. Corvee labor (labor you owe to the govt. as a part your taxes, in return you get food and a place to sleep). Human societies are only possible through our unique ability to create and manipulate significant symbols, primarily language, (those that have shared meanings for everyone in society).
